
Understanding Taller Suspension Basics
What is Taller Suspension?
Taller suspension refers to an enhanced suspension system designed to increase the ride height of a vehicle. This modification can involve alterations to various components such as springs, shock absorbers, and other suspension parts. By lifting the vehicle, taller suspension systems aim to provide better ground clearance, which can be particularly beneficial for off-road driving, as well as for installing larger tires that would otherwise not fit in the wheel wells.

Common Misconceptions
Despite the advantages, there are several misconceptions surrounding taller suspension systems. For instance, some believe that lifting a vehicle will automatically enhance handling; however, without proper adjustments, a lifted vehicle may experience decreased stability or increased body roll. Additionally, some may think that a taller suspension will significantly impair ride comfort, but advancements in suspension technology are addressing this issue, making it possible to enjoy a smoother ride even with a raised height.

Choosing the Right Taller Suspension System
Types of Taller Suspension Systems
There are several different types of taller suspension systems to choose from, each with unique benefits and potential drawbacks:
- Suspension Lifts: These systems involve replacing factory suspension components with longer parts to achieve a higher ride height.
- Body Lifts: This method raises the body of the vehicle relative to the frame without altering the suspension system. While generally cheaper, they do not enhance ground clearance or off-road capabilities as much as suspension lifts.
- Adjustable Suspension: Some advanced systems allow for manual or electronic adjustments to the ride height, offering flexibility for both comfort on the road and enhanced off-road performance.

Routine Maintenance Practices
Proper maintenance ensures the longevity and performance of a taller suspension system. Regular inspections, especially after off-road excursions, should include checking for signs of wear or damage to shock absorbers and springs, as well as ensuring that no bolts or components have come loose. Regularly cleaning the suspension hardware can also help prevent rust and ensure optimal performance.
Signs You Need Suspension Maintenance
Being mindful of the following signs can indicate when maintenance is needed on your taller suspension system:
- Comprehensive Vibration: Excessive vibrations while driving can suggest a problem with shocks or other components.
- Inconsistent Ride Height: An uneven stance or sagging may indicate that coils or springs are worn out.
- Difficulty Handling: An increase in body roll during turns may signal an issue with suspension stability.
- Noisy Operation: Clunking or knocking sounds when driving can indicate loose or damaged suspension parts.
